How do I choose the right aesthetics clinic in Farnborough?

To select the right aesthetics clinic in Farnborough, evaluate the services offered, the reputation of the clinic, and its accessibility. Start by identifying clinics that provide the treatments you are interested in, such as dermal fillers or skin rejuvenation.

Begin your search by researching clinics located within the GU14 postcode area. It's beneficial to check local reviews and recommendations on platforms like NHS ratings or local forums to find reputable options. These sources can provide insights into patient experiences and clinic reputations. Reputation matters because it reflects the quality of services offered.

When comparing clinics, examine the range of services available. Focus on treatments like wrinkle reduction, laser hair removal, and chemical peels. Opt for clinics that specialise in your chosen treatment to ensure high-quality care. Service variety often indicates the clinic's ability to cater to diverse needs.

Assess the qualifications and experience of practitioners. Ensure that they are registered with relevant professional bodies, such as the British Association of Cosmetic Nurses (BACN). According to the Care Quality Commission (CQC) (2022), clinics with qualified staff often report higher patient satisfaction.

Consider choosing a clinic that offers consultations before treatment. This allows you to discuss your goals and understand potential outcomes. A consultation is an opportunity to ask questions and alleviate any concerns you may have.

What services are offered by aesthetics clinics in Farnborough?

Aesthetics clinics in Farnborough offer a wide range of services, including anti-wrinkle treatments, dermal fillers, and skin rejuvenation techniques. Many also provide laser hair removal and acne treatments.

Anti-wrinkle treatments, such as Botox, are popular. According to NHS England (2025), 60% of UK adults consider these treatments for aesthetic enhancement. Local clinics provide these services to help reduce fine lines and wrinkles, contributing to a more youthful appearance.

Dermal fillers are another common service. These fillers enhance facial volume and are often used for lip enhancement and contouring. Farnborough practitioners are skilled in this area, offering tailored solutions to meet individual needs. This service can dramatically improve facial symmetry and fullness.

Skin rejuvenation techniques, including chemical peels and microdermabrasion, aim to improve skin texture and tone. These treatments can target various skin concerns, from pigmentation to acne scars, leading to a healthier complexion.

  • Anti-wrinkle treatments such as Botox
  • Dermal fillers for volume enhancement
  • Skin rejuvenation techniques like chemical peels
  • Laser hair removal for long-term hair reduction

Frequently Asked Questions

What should I expect during my first consultation?

During your first consultation, you will discuss your aesthetic goals with a practitioner. They will assess your needs, recommend suitable treatments, and explain potential results. This meeting is also your chance to ask any questions you may have.

How long do aesthetic treatments take?

The duration of aesthetic treatments varies. Some procedures, like Botox, may take less than 30 minutes, while others, such as laser hair removal, can require multiple sessions. Your practitioner will provide a timeline during your consultation.

Are aesthetic treatments safe?

Aesthetic treatments are generally safe when performed by qualified practitioners. Ensure that your chosen clinic follows safety protocols and uses approved products. Discuss any concerns you have with your practitioner during your consultation.

Will I require downtime after treatment?

Downtime depends on the treatment. Most non-surgical procedures have minimal recovery periods. However, treatments like chemical peels may require some rest. Your practitioner will advise on post-treatment care to ensure a smooth recovery.

Can I expect long-lasting results?

Results vary by treatment type and individual response. While some procedures offer temporary improvements, others may provide longer-lasting effects. Discuss your expectations with your practitioner for a realistic understanding of outcomes.

How often should I book treatments?

The frequency of treatments depends on the type you choose and your skin's response. Some treatments require maintenance sessions, while others might be less frequent. Your practitioner will provide a recommended schedule.

Is it necessary to perform patch tests before treatments?

Patch tests are sometimes required to ensure you do not react negatively to products used during treatments, especially for procedures involving new chemicals or lasers. Your clinic will advise if a patch test is needed.
